Transaction e76999c21dccc93437137c4625cc4ddeeaeedb3d341a6f8b9520d8c6594992a6

block
575c4c0dbc540de26bff0bed08cc7dfdbfc9ab40aef163b41a7378cafc8d2115

3 Inputs

28 Outputs